Default Ride height

I just got a new 06 600rr today. I'm a novice rider but still pretty savvy. I'm also kinda short. So, my question is how does lowering the ride height of a bike effect the bike. Please dont be shy to get technical.

Default RE: Ride height

i dont think 600rr are great for lowering compared to an f4i

you can buy a rear link to drop an inch and drop the front fork an inch.

Default RE: Ride height

The ride hight is part of the beauty of that bike. the more you ride it the better you will feel, try get comfortable with ithe bike the way it is. If you still dont like it after a month or two then make your decision. If/when you lower your bike you will completely change the way it rides through the twisties, and it will not be for the better.
